Covert audit violations sometimes result in an owner penalty. Like administrative Nines, violations are considered subsequent if they occur within a two-year period.
- First Offense: For a Nirst offense during a covert audit, a written notice of violation will be issued. No Nines or other penalties will be assessed against the owner.
- SecondOffence:For a second offense during a covert audit, the station owner or representative will be required to take an education course.
- ThirdOffense: For a third offense during a covert audit, the owner will be Nined
$1,000.
- FourthOffense:For a fourth offense during a covert audit, the owner’s license to operate the station will be revoked. Additional civil penalties may be pursued
against the owner.
